See Jon or Justin at Driverz Inc
 
20 x 10's and 19 x 8's. Schott Americana for a 5-spoke or NewGen Decenio's for a multi spoke. These are the two sets of wheels I'm buying for my 61 bubble top impala and my 62 bel-air post car.

Driverz is the best.

SpeedyV10 04-13-2011 01:27 PM

Thanks for posting the pics, Randy!

The wheels that I went with are Intro V-rods. They are 18x8, and 20x10.

Looks like the exact same offset that 61ragtop has in the above pics? :thumbsup:
